If it’s a LITNetwork job, they usually blend their tickets with 2 hours minimum and then 1 additional hour on top. So I would probably counter with a number that actually covers my time: 3 hours on site + 1 hour gap between jobs. Something like: $150 for the first two hours (minimum depends on your market and confidence), $75 for each additional hour plus 1 hour pay for travel. This makes it worth it to stay on site, and it covers the gap between jobs. What they are paying originally is obviously not enough to avoid stacking jobs back-to-back. When you accept those tickets, you automatically agree to stay there for those hours. My goal is to make enough money per day with fewer WOs — not run around to pack my schedule with small tickets. Each market is different, of course, but at the end of the day we are the ones risking our rating/acounts, headache to save them money. And yes, I understand they can always try to find someone else — but if they do, that becomes their problem, not mine. Again, all depends on market and you personal situation. My 2 cents.

Instead of asking for $100, for example, you'll request $155. They'll deduct 55% and 11.5% ( 15.4 if you have a "PRO" account) to FN, leaving you with $61 before taxes, gas, etc. Around $39, if you're requesting $100 from them... And now those installs will have a "hard start." You need to be there at exect time ( used to it was a time frame at least). My math telling me it is time to block them.
